Charity in Jewish, Christian, and Islamic Traditions
Charity in Jewish, Christian, and Islamic Traditions
This collection compares and contrasts the historical practice of charity among the three Abrahamic religions of Judaism, Christianity, and Islam. The international group of contributors analyzes such topics as virtue, poverty, wealth, and justifications for charity with an aim toward intercultural understanding.
